Protest Against Changes In TVP In Krakow

Ryszard Majdzik and Barbara Nowak are protesting against changes in public media and in defense of Mariusz Kaminski and Maciej Wasik near Wawel Castle in Krakow, Poland, on January 18, 2024. The new coalition government's changes to the public media are leading to protests by PiS supporters. Personnel changes and the president's veto on the budget-related bill are resulting in the occupation of the public television's headquarters by PiS party politicians and in TVP being put into liquidation. In solidarity with Mariusz Kaminski and Maciej Wasik, who are being detained by the police, protesters are organizing near Wawel and then moving to the Consulate General of the Federal Republic of Germany.
